What You’ll Do:

  • Provide comprehensive pre- and post-anesthesia care for patients and their families, collaborating with the entire healthcare team.

  • Verify patient identification, required documentation, consents, lab tests, and equipment prior to procedures.

  • Deliver patient care using the nursing process: assessment, planning, intervention, implementation, and evaluation.

  • Administer medications and treatments safely, adhering to patient safety standards.

  • Maintain airway and manage respiratory and monitoring equipment, IV lines, drains, and catheters.

  • Apply aseptic practices to minimize infection risk.

  • Use clinical judgment to respond effectively to emergency situations.

  • Document all aspects of patient care clearly and accurately.

  • Assist in onboarding and precepting new staff or students.

  • Cross-train and rotate within perioperative services as needed.
